The San Francisco 49ers are among several teams that met with Florida International quarterback James Morgan at the 2020 East-West Shrine Game, according to Aaron Wilson of the Houston Chronicle.
At East-West Shrine, FIU QB James Morgan also met with Dolphins, Vikings, Patriots, Saints, Giants, Jets, Raiders, Eagles, 49ers, Seahawks, Titans, Washington, Ravens, Bills, Bears, Buccaneers, among others
Morgan (6-4, 213) completed 61.5 recent of his passes for 5,312 yards with 40 touchdowns and 12 interceptions in two seasons with the Golden Panthers. Before that, he spent three seasons with Bowling Green State.
Florida International finished 6-6 before losing 34-26 to Arkansas State in the Camellia Bowl.
